... so I was on this BlogTalkRadio show. Not as a host, but as a guest. We were talking about my life and some of the things that impacted my decision to do what I am doing. And during the discussion there was a moment ... that I still think about. It wasn't an embarrassing or profound statement. It was simply a remark that I let pass without comment. Well, actually I did comment. It went something like this "Right ..." You know the kind of "right" where your tone just trails off and you don't really mean anything by it. Just a need to fill the dead-air with some kind of response. "Right ..."

Hmm ... I was thinking about that last night. And again this morning.

And just for the record, I want to clarify where I stand on something.

The host of that show had suggested that "the universe" was looking out for me or providing answers to me, etc. And I simply said, "Right..." I think that I responded that way because I understood the intent of her comment and what people generally mean now-a-days when they say "the universe" brought them to such-and-such a place or moment or person or decision. The universe did it.

See, I am a Christian. I believe God came in the form of man as Jesus Christ. And that through His death, burial, and resurrection and my undeniable faith in Him, I obtain the remission of my sins and eternal life. The Bible is the inerrant Word of God and the only Truth by which I set the guidelines and goal posts of my life with the help of His Spirit. That is what I believe.

Now that you know what I believe, what does that have to do with that comment about the universe? Well, I've been on the planet more than a few years. And I interract with people from a variety of cultures and belief systems. But here is where I need to distinguish myself:

James 1:17 states - Every good gift and every perfect gift is from above, and cometh down from the Father of lights, with whom is no variableness, neither shadow of turning.

Matthew 6:9 states - [Jesus speaking] After this manner therefore pray ye: Our Father which art in heaven, Hallowed be thy name.

My belief is that the universe brings me nothing.

EVERY good and EVERY perfect gift is from God, my Father. And I'm determined that only He should get the glory. I am concerned about people replacing the word "God" with the "the universe" as if He has become irrelevant. I believe in the Spiritual Law of Sowing and Reaping (Seedtime/Harvest) and the Law of Confession. However, I am no more willing to give glory to the universe for blessing my life than I am to thank the sun for shining. Neither do I try to hold a conversation with the universe. You cannot have a personal relationship with the universe. Right ...

My God created the universe and His glory is seen in it. The universe is not my "higher power" or "source of all good." I will stay connected to God the Most High, my Redeemer and Friend.

I respectfully disagree with those who think differently. I have no hate or harsh words to say against them. This was on my mind and I wanted to share what I am thinking ...
